Q: Is 2,292,729 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 2,292,729 is a composite number.

Why is 2,292,729 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 2,292,729 can be evenly divided by 1 3 31 89 93 267 277 831 2,759 8,277 8,587 24,653 25,761 73,959 764,243 and 2,292,729, with no remainder.

Since 2,292,729 cannot be divided by just 1 and 2,292,729, it is a composite number.
